Abstract

The invention provides a hanging air conditioner indoor unit. The hanging air conditioner indoor unit comprises a base and an outer cover, wherein the outer cover covers the base. The hanging air conditioner indoor unit further comprises two centrifugal fans. A first air inlet is formed in the first side surface, right facing the base, of the outer cover. Two first air outlets are oppositely formed in the two second side surfaces of the outer cover in the length direction. The two centrifugal fans are fixedly arranged in a space formed by the outer cover and the base, used for blowing airflow entering from the first air inlet to the first air outlets and in one-to-one correspondence with the first air outlets. According to the hanging air conditioner indoor unit, the two centrifugal fans and the two first air outlets oppositely formed are adopted; when the hanging air conditioner indoor unit is used, the airflow of the first air inlet can be blown to the two first air outlets in the opposite direction and cannot be directly blown to a user, and thus the comfort is improved; and meanwhile, air flow circulation in a room can be faster through bidirectional air blowing, so that the purposes of rapid cooling and heating are achieved.
